Transaction ca129e9038adb99631da86713ae14f3b2be199926373ed554a342925f7bb9aba
1 Input
1 Output
-
ca129e9038adb99631da86713ae14f3b2be199926373ed554a342925f7bb9aba:0
- value
- 103399445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5eae84a92a280051485898761ec3a248d586a8e OP_EQUAL
- address
- MWKTC5bg2WPc5ekYH6JVWFbBw3LFMvuJkS